logo

Output 90226318f99270e23a68ac5a9ef38d862d1c1d4c1379b2c93c1f80329c503eaa:0

value
17515557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f110ff668a97a25336547694ae7da7624e02a42 OP_EQUAL
address
37SUw9CZii3mahk2L7ypbcgkXfLdBuBWEL
transaction
90226318f99270e23a68ac5a9ef38d862d1c1d4c1379b2c93c1f80329c503eaa